====Heavy==== *'''Autocannon:''' 48", Heavy 2, S7, AP-1, D2. A former mainstay of your Infantry Squads because it split the difference between the heavy bolter and the lascannon, but 9th edition ended that. With heavy bolters at D2, autocannons are worse against anything within 36". Its only use is against targets in the 36"-48" range and T5-7 targets. *'''Heavy Bolter:''' 36", Heavy 3, S5, AP-1, D2. It's still standard on every vehicle in your motor pool and it's better than the autocannon against almost everything due to the extra shot. ** With Armor of Contempt gone, this returns to being a solid default choice. ** Only 5pts each on a Leman Russ now, hopefully you kept the sponson bits. *'''Heavy Flamer:''' 12", Heavy d6, S5, AP-1, D1. Can be taken on most Vehicles in place of the heavy bolter, as sponson weapons for the Leman Russ, and in Platoon Command Squads. This almost strictly better than a flamer, with the only downside that it can't advance and fire. ** Not a bad choice on Leman Russes and Chimera, especially if they are expected to be close to the fight. Suicide Demolishers are still viable, and Armoured Sentinels can make for a great wall against armies that want to get close to you. *'''Lascannon:''' 48", Heavy 1, S9, AP-3, Dd6. The ever-reliable Imperial tank-buster, the improved strength over missile launcher is critical; krak missiles wound on 4's while the Lascannon wounds on 3's against T8 targets and the extra AP doesn't hurt, either. *'''Missile Launcher:''' 48", Heavy d6, S4, AP0, D1, blast, or 48", heavy 1, S8, AP-2, Dd6. Still the Jack of all trades, still the master of none. Since heavy weapons in Infantry Squads are still free, take the lascannon over this every time. *'''Mortar:''' 48", Heavy d6, S5, AP0, D1, blast and does not need line-of-sight. Not worth it, because direct-firing with a missile launcher is always better than indirect firing due to the new rules. ** The only way to make Mortars worthwhile would be the {{W40Kkeyword|EXPERT BOMBARDIERS}} Regiment trait ''and'' getting a vox-caster or Sentinel unit within 12" of the target to negate the -1 to hit penalty. And the target still claims +1 to their saving throws. So it's still trash.
